Output 2cc097dffa6b593a59836d5a1adabde79fdf8a6a78e2c69eb8f24af2a396a917:3

value
51340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65e6cc32890159d6533851d21bc604f91810f1a0 OP_EQUAL
address
3Aypf28EkBbxRx986HsM8LZpdxtSnM2k3i
transaction
2cc097dffa6b593a59836d5a1adabde79fdf8a6a78e2c69eb8f24af2a396a917
spent
true